Why This Is a Safety Issue
Lint accumulates in your dryer's exhaust duct, well beyond the visible filter. This lint is extremely flammable. Combined with hot dryer air, it can start a fire that spreads in minutes — a situation well documented by Québec fire departments.
Beyond the fire risk, a blocked duct forces your dryer to work harder: clothes take two cycles instead of one, your bill goes up, and the appliance wears out prematurely.
Signs You Need Cleaning
- Drying time has doubled compared to normal
- The dryer is abnormally hot to the touch
- A burning or hot smell during the cycle
- The back of the dryer collects dust very quickly
- The exterior hood lets out little air or stays closed
- No cleaning in over 18 months
- Large family or heavy usage
Our Method
Duct Access
We move the dryer, disconnect the flexible duct and access both ends.
Full Brushing
Professional rotating brush that travels the full length of the duct, from dryer to exterior exhaust.
High-Power Vacuuming
Everything dislodged is vacuumed, not dispersed. No lint or dust left behind.
Exterior Hood
Exhaust hood cleaned, backdraft damper checked, bird nests removed if present.
Reinstall & Test
We reconnect, check the seal, and run a test cycle to validate airflow.
